What
are the odds your reading this? Well, the person to ask
would be Michael Shackleford. He's an adjunct professor of
Casino Math at the University of
Nevada, Las Vegas, an associate Actuary with the Society of
Actuaries since 1995, and a gambling expert interviewed by
the Wall Street Journal and the Las Vegas Review Journal to
drop two names.
He
has
a solid background in probability mathematics, and twenty
years of computer programming experience (C++, Java,
Fortran, Pascal, and Perl). Before concentrating on gaming
math, he acquired nine years of professional actuarial
experience as a public servant.
He
is considered one of the foremost
experts on modern casino games and he keeps up to keep up to
date on changes in the gaming industry.
